ICEpdf is a pure Java PDF document rendering and viewing solution. ICEpdf can parse and render documents based on the latest PDF standards (Portable Document Format v1.6 / Adobe Acrobat 7) with superior rendering accuracy and performance.
ICEpdf can easily be integrated into any enterprise level Java application to provide PDF document viewing and navigation in a manner not possible with the Adobe Reader® application. ICEpdf includes an embeddable PDF document viewer component for easy integration within your Java client application. ICEpdf can also be used standalone as an industrial strength PDF Viewer application.
ICEpdf is an ideal tool for PDF content conversion and extraction. ICEpdf can be used to convert rendered PDF pages to images, SVG documents and other file formats. Application developers may also choose to extract PDF document meta-data, text, and images for use in other critical parts of the enterprise application.
ICEpdf is also completely compatible with ICEbrowser®. ICEbrowser can be extended to support PDF document rendering using the included ICEbrowser PDF Pilot component.
Product Features
Rendering Engine:
- Robust, efficient, mature PDF parser
- Supports all PDF spec versions, including v1.6 (Acrobat 7).
- Supports all PDF embedded font types (Types 0-3, OpenType, TrueType)
- Font substitution optimized per-platform
- Supports incremental document loading - reduced time to view first page
- Supports Adobe Standard Security
Viewer:
- Embeddable viewer component and stand-alone application
- Acrobat-like GUI and features:
- Zoom in/out, rotate, Next/Prev Pg., Fit to window/width/actual size, Pan
- Utility pane supports Outlines (bookmarks) and document search
- Document Information and Permissions dialogs
- Print, Print Setup
- Keyboard shortcuts, Mouse-wheel scrolling, Drag-and-drop
Deployment Scenarios:
ICEpdf is 100% pure Java and can be used with any J2SE or J2EE JVM, v1.3.1 or greater. ICEpdf is fully deployable using standard mechanisms for Java application deployment, such as an Applet or via Java Web Start. ICEpdf can be deployed to both client workstations for interactive PDF viewing and navigation as well as headless server environments for non-visual PDF content conversion and extraction applications.
Supported Platforms
The ICEpdf product is 100% Java and capable of running on the following JVMs:
| Windows: |
Linux: |
Solaris: |
Mac OS X: |
| Sun JDK 1.3.1 |
Sun JDK 1.3.1 |
Sun JDK 1.3.1 |
Apple JDK 1.3.1 |
| Sun J2SE 1.4.x |
Sun J2SE 1.4.x |
Sun J2SE 1.4.x |
Apple J2SE 1.4.x |
| Sun J2SE 1.5.0 |
Sun J2SE 1.5.0 |
Sun J2SE 1.5.0 |
Sun J2SE 1.5.0 |
For more information see the ICEpdf Developer's Guide.
Related Links
|